aglomerace městská | conurbation 1. A large densely populated urban sprawl formed by the growth and coalescence of individual towns or cities. 2. Large area covered with buildings (houses or factories or public building, etc.) 3. A large area occupied by urban development, which may contain isolated rural areas, and formed by the merging together of expanding towns that formerly were separate |
konurbace, aglomerace městská | urban sprawl The physical pattern of low-density expansion of large urban areas under market conditions into the surrounding agricultural areas. Sprawl lies in advance of the principal lines of urban growth and implies little planning control of land subdivision. Development is patchy, scattered and strung out, with a tendency to discontinuity because it leap-frogs over some areas, leaving agricultural enclaves |
